The Straight Shot: A Speedy Sprint or a Scenery Snooze?

If you're all about efficiency and getting there in a flash, then the direct route via I-35 clocks in at around 78-80 miles. That's a breeze, like a gentle Texas two-step. So, How Many Miles After All?

The short answer: It depends! The distance between San Antonio and Austin can range from 78-80 miles for the speedy straight shot to over 100 miles for the scenic route.
